ubuntu Installer is not detecting my partition
Hi frnds,
Few months back i installed ubuntu 5.10 and everything was working fine.Then i thought to upgrade it to either 6.06 or 6.10. since then things are getting worse. I downloaded 6.06 LTS and 6.10 using torrents frm different sources. I have tried more than six or seven times to upgrade using different methods like using update manager in 5.10, Live cd or "alternate cd". But each time i'm facing different problems. First, when i used live cd to install 6.06 it got strucked at "gparted" n i waited for more than one hr but nothing happened. Then i tried with 6.10 live cd. In this after installing base, a blank screen appeared. Now i have downloaded alternate cd but now they are not detecting my Windows partitions. Its showing single unused space, and asking me to partition my whole HDD when i select "manually edit partition".To make the thing still worse the ubuntu 5.10 installation cd which was working fine with my pc, is also not detecting my partitions.
I'm using dual boot win xp sp2 and ubuntu. 120GB western digital HDD. And BTW all my filesystem are FAT32.
